Two young men are persuaded by a friend to test the virtue of their fiancées by means of a cruel deceit: they disguise themselves and then each attempts to seduce the other’s girlfriend. When the women succumb, virtue is crossed – perhaps even double-crossed. Love, lust and desire are played out in a world in which the boundaries between what is real and what is make-believe are blurred.

Against the pulse of Mozart’s sublime music, the characters in Così fan tutte act out a game of love which entangles them far more deeply than they could have thought, or perhaps would be willing to admit. Once the deceit is unmasked, can their lives really go on as before?

Così fan tutte was first performed at the London Coliseum in May 2014. Last staged in 2022 this opera is brought to life by the multi-award-winning director and Artistic Director of Improbable, Phelim McDermott together with set designer, Tom Pye. Conducting the Orchestra of ENO in London is Dinis Sousa, Principal Conductor of the Royal Northern Sinfonia.
